Section 2: Frequently Asked Questions

1. What does "one-and-a-half storey" typically mean for this era of home?
It usually indicates a home where the second level has sloped ceilings (following the roof line) and potentially smaller rooms, often originally designed as bedrooms. This differs from a full two-storey with a standard, full-height upper floor.

2. The assessed value seems very low. Does this affect my property taxes?
Yes, property taxes are calculated using the assessed value. A lower assessment generally results in a lower municipal tax bill, which is a ongoing cost advantage, though the final sale price may be higher than this assessed figure.

3. How significant is the lot size here?
At 4,913 sq ft, the lot is in the top 10% for size within the Burrows Central neighbourhood. This is a key feature, as it provides more private outdoor space and future potential than many nearby properties.

4. The home last sold in 2019. What should I consider?
While the 2019 sale price provides a recent benchmark, market conditions have likely shifted. It’s important to research current sales of comparable properties in the last 3-6 months to understand today's value.

5. The basement is noted as "not renovated." What are the implications?
This suggests the basement is in original or functional condition, not updated for modern finishes. It may be suited for laundry and storage, and any development for living space would be a project for the buyer. It's advisable to have a inspector check for foundational integrity, moisture, and necessary repairs.
